Lindsey Vonn is addressing the haters… once more.
“It wasn’t all for nothing… it wasn’t a dream… though sitting on this hospital mattress it appears distant now…,” Vonn, 41, wrote by way of Instagram on Saturday, February 21, defending her determination to compete within the 2026 Winter Olympics regardless of tearing her ACL 9 days earlier.
“However I did it. I got here again. I gained,” she continued within the caption, shared alongside a spotlight video of her current races. “I confirmed up and did what most thought was unattainable at my age with a partial knee substitute. These reminiscences I’ll have endlessly and I’m grateful for each one in all them. Each second was superb. Each second was price it.”
After tearing her ACL in a World Cup competitors on January 30, Vonn determined to compete within the Olympics regardless of the athlete publicly confirming the ligament was “100% gone.”
Simply 13 seconds into her first run of the Video games on February 8, she broke her left tibia after clipping a flag and crashing out. She was airlifted off the course in Cortina d’Ampezzo, Italy, and transported to a close-by hospital the place she underwent 4 surgical procedures.
She returned to america on Tuesday, February 17, and underwent a number of extra surgical procedures.
Critics jumped on Vonn after the second damage, with some claiming she shouldn’t have competed within the Olympics after tearing her ACL and, as an alternative, let another person compete in her spot.

Getty PicturesVonn is having none of that, itemizing out her achievements in Saturday’s Instagram publish.
“One factor that stung was when individuals mentioned I used to be egocentric and may give my Olympic spot to another person,” she mentioned within the publish. “So… I simply wished to recap my season for all of the haters on the market that don’t perceive what it means to earn your spot, and on a extra optimistic notice, to simply replicate… #1 within the downhill standings; third in sg standings; 2x Downhill wins; On each downhill podium all season; 7/8 podiums total (just one 4th place).”
She continued, “It’s not unattainable till it’s performed. I didn’t attain my final objective…. However I nonetheless did lots. Thanks to those that believed! ❤️🙏🏻 #BELV.”
Vonn beforehand defended herself on social media after a number of individuals have been questioning the extent of her ACL damage, even earlier than breaking her leg on the Olympics.
“lol thanks doc,” Vonn posted by way of X on February 7, in response to a sports activities drugs physician who was questioning the state of her damage. “My ACL was totally functioning till final Friday. Simply because it appears unattainable to you doesn’t imply it’s not attainable. And sure, my ACL is 100% ruptured. Not 80% or 50%. It’s 100% gone.”
On Friday, Vonn shared a brand new picture of her damaged legan x-ray exhibiting what seems like a medal stabilizing brace on her bone.
“As you possibly can see, it required numerous plates and screws to place again collectively however Dr. Hackett did an unbelievable job,” Vonn posted by way of Instagram on Friday, together with a carousel of movies of her within the hospital with the x-ray photographs. “Thanks Dr. Viola for the surgical procedure help as properly!”
She acknowledged the wrestle of her lengthy restoration, saying she has not been on her ft in over every week.
By means of all of it, she claims her second, extra grueling, damage had nothing to do along with her unique ACL tear.
“I used to be merely 5 inches too tight on my line when my proper arm hooked inside the gate, twisting me and resulted in my crash,” she shared by way of Instagram after the crash. “My ACL and previous accidents had nothing to do with my crash in anyway.”
